Yesterday, Xiaomi Inc announced the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er Android Smartphone. The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er is a special version of the latest flagship device from Xiaomi. This smartphone launched along with two other devices and enters the market on the 8th of July.
Also, the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er sports a 6.21-inch display, and it’s super AMOLED. This device is the first Android device to feature 3D face unlock, using infrared light.
The Mi 8 Explorer also comes with a pressure-sensitive in-display fingerprint scanner. This allows the phone to unlock faster.

Design and Display
The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er sports an aluminium frame and glass front/back. In this case, the back is covered with transparent glass. This device comes with a 154.9 x 74.8 x 7.6 mm (6.10 x 2.94 x 0.30 in) dimension. With a weight of about 177g.
This amazing Smartphone has a 6.21-inch Super AMOLED Capacitive touchscreen, with 16M colours and 83.8% screen-to-body ratio. Also, it comes with a resolution of 1080 x 2248 pixels, it has an 18.7:9 aspect ratio (~402 ppi density).
The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er comes pre-installed with their flagship MIUI 10 user interface. It supports HDR10 display also. Furthermore, the screen of this phone is also protected by a Corning Gorilla Glass material.
The Mi 8 Explorer supports Multitouch too. With a pressure-sensitive in-display fingerprint Scanner, it comes in a transparent black colour.
Hardware and Software
The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er smartphone comes with the Android 8.1 (Oreo); Android operating system.
The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er is powered by a Qualcomm SDM845 Snapdragon 845 chipset with a 64-bit processor. It also comes with an Octa-core processor that is configured at (4×2.8 GHz Kryo 385 Gold & 4×1.8 GHz Kryo 385 Silver).
In addition, it uses an Adreno 630 GPU for graphics handling.
This amazing smartphone offers 8GB of RAM and 128GB of inbuilt memory. Which can’t be expanded due to the unavailability of a memory card slot.
Other sensors on this device are Face ID, fingerprint (under display), accelerometer, gyro, proximity, barometer, and compass.
Camera and Battery
The Xiaomi Mi 8 Explorer offers a Dual: 12 MP (f/1.8, 1/2.55″, 1.4µm, 4-axis OIS, dual-pixel PDAF) + 12 MP (f/2.4, 1/3.4″, 1.0µm) rear camera setup. With a 2x optical zoom, dual pixel phase detection autofocus, and dual-LED flash.
Upfront, there’s a 20 MP (f/2.0, 1.8µm), 1080p selfie shooter. Xiaomi used pixel binning to create larger virtual pixels, for an improved photography.
Also, other features of this camera include Geo-tagging, touch focus, face detection, HDR, and panorama.
As for the battery life, there’s a Non-removable Li-Po 3000 mAh battery. Also included is Quick charge 4.0, which enables more screen-time and less charging.
